Central Piedmont CC vs. Randolph CC

Both Central Piedmont Community College and Randolph Community College are Public, 2-4 years schools located in North Carolina. The following statements compare Central Piedmont Community College and Randolph Community College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are public.
  • Central Piedmont CC's tuition ($8,936) is more expensive than Randolph CC ($8,176).
  • Randolph CC's students to faculty ratio (9 to 1) is lower than Central Piedmont CC (22 to 1).
  • Central Piedmont CC (17,694 students) is larger than Randolph CC (2,469 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Randolph CC ($4,944) has higher amount of financial aid than Central Piedmont CC ($3,788).
  • Randolph CC's graduation rate (39%) is higher than Central Piedmont CC (22%).
